Web2 de abr. de 2024 · For example, if we were modeling a school, we might want to have objects representing professors. Every professor has some properties in common: they all have a name and a subject that they teach. Additionally, every professor can do certain things: they can all grade a paper and they can introduce themselves to their students at …

We can write the Addition Method with the same … Web3 de fev. de 2024 · For example, when you declare two fields of different types (e.g. Car and Bicycle) within the same class and make them interact with each other, you have … WebOOP stands for Object-Oriented Programming. Procedural programming is about writing procedures or methods that perform operations on the data, while object-oriented programming is about creating objects that contain both data and methods.
